Studies of a general flat space/boson star transition model in a box through a language similar to holographic superconductors

We study a general flat space/boson star transition model in quasi-local ensemble through approaches familiar from holographic superconductor theories. We manage to find a parameter $\psi_{2}$, which is proved to be useful in disclosing properties of phase transitions. In this work, we explore effects of the scalar mass, scalar charge and St$\ddot{u}$ckelberg mechanism on the critical phase transition points and the order of transitions mainly from behaviors of the parameter $\psi_{2}$. We mention that properties of transitions in quasi-local gravity are strikingly similar to those in holographic superconductor models. We also obtain an analytical relation $\psi_{2}\varpropto(\mu-\mu_{c})^{1/2}$, which also holds for the condensed scalar operator in the holographic insulator/superconductor system in accordance with mean field theories.
